In the second round of the 2025 Bank of Utah Championship, Matt McCarty goes out in 28 on his way to a 6-under 65, getting him to 8-under for the tournament and just two strokes off the lead heading into the weekend as he looks to defend his 2024 title.

With just three tournaments left in the 2025 schedule after this week at the Bank of Utah Championship, every shot and every FedExCup point counts even more than usual. The field is chock-full of proven winners, up-and-coming stars and more as they take on the unique Black Desert Resort, which was cut through a lava field. Alex Noren is the top-ranked golfer teeing it up in Utah. The Swede won twice this summer on the DP World Tour and finished tied for 27th in Japan after joining Luke Donald’s leadership squad as a vice captain for the winning European Team at the Ryder Cup. Matt McCarty will defend his title in Utah after his breakthrough TOUR title a year ago. McCarty’s best finish of the season was a T4 at the RBC Canadian Open and comes into his title defense off a T14 in Japan, where he shot an incredible final-round 60 – which featured a run of eight birdies in a row. Joining them are other star players such as Australia’s Jason Day, Aldrich Potgieter, and Billy Horschel.
